Output 80b7427b50a88e72c6535f49a0adefdffe9e9ebed93317495ab1a4c106c4b07e:2

value
16557414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 89f8d8e009397a82628bfec738c375f8764d71cc OP_EQUAL
address
3EGYc2dVszqELihQJaDbNoe65LAeHuf3ep
transaction
80b7427b50a88e72c6535f49a0adefdffe9e9ebed93317495ab1a4c106c4b07e
spent
false